Niall Horan is set to honour his late One Direction bandmate Liam Payne with a poignant track on his forthcoming album, ‘Dinner Party.’ The song, entitled “End of an Era,” emerges as Horan grapples with the profound grief following Payne’s untimely passing in October 2024. This deeply personal lullaby marks a significant step in Horan’s journey of healing and remembrance.

In a recent interview with GQ Hype, Horan, 32, shared his emotional experiences after Payne’s death. He expressed how he withdrew from the public eye to process his sorrow privately. During this period, he revisited memories through cherished videos and photographs, which evoked a mix of nostalgia, fear, and sadness. Horan noted the unique bond he shared with Payne, capturing the essence of their relationship when he remarked, “only he and I can share” those memories.


The writing process for “End of an Era” was meticulous. Collaborating with songwriter Julian Bunetta, Horan worked diligently to ensure the track accurately encapsulated his complex emotions. Bunetta remarked on the challenge of confronting such a sensitive subject, highlighting that the duo rewrote the song multiple times. He expressed pride in Horan’s bravery for pursuing such a difficult topic in their work, stating, “It could be easy to not write about it because it’s a hard subject.”
The tragedy struck on 16 October 2024, when Payne, at just 31 years old, sadly fell from a hotel balcony in Buenos Aires. Horan had been with his former bandmate shortly before the incident, and he recalled their time together fondly. “It was great. He seemed in good form, and we had a good laugh, good reminisce,” he reflected, highlighting the bittersweet nature of their last moments as friends.
Horan recounted the devastating moment he received the news of Payne’s death. He was at home watching television when a message shattered his sense of reality. “I just remember getting a message. And I was just like, ‘What?’… I just didn’t think it was real,” he said, visibly grappling with the shock and subsequent heartache. The shock of such a sudden loss plunged him into a whirlwind of emotions, fluctuating from disbelief to profound sadness and anger.
In the wake of Payne’s passing, Horan took to social media to express his devastation. He described the loss as surreal, reflecting on Payne’s vibrant spirit and the joy he brought to those around him. “Liam had an energy for life and a passion for work that was infectious,” Horan wrote. He fondly remembered their laughter and the shared experiences that had defined their friendship, emphasising how rare their bond truly was.
During their time in One Direction, from 2010 to 2016, Horan and Payne formed a deep connection alongside their fellow bandmates, Harry Styles, Louis Tomlinson, and Zayn Malik. The cohesion in their music and camaraderie has left an indelible mark on their fans and the music industry alike.
Horan’s ‘Dinner Party’ follows his 2023 album ‘The Show,’ with the lead single bearing the same name. This new release delves into the singer’s romantic life, recounting his journey with girlfriend Amelia “Mia” Woolley.
